Is 258 061 a perfect square number?

A number is a perfect square (or a square number) if its square root is an integer; that is to say, it is the product of an integer with itself. Here, the square root of 258 061 is about 507.997.

Thus, the square root of 258 061 is not an integer, and therefore 258 061 is not a square number.

Anyway, 258 061 is a prime number, and a prime number cannot be a perfect square.

What is the square number of 258 061?

The square of a number (here 258 061) is the result of the product of this number (258 061) by itself (i.e., 258 061 × 258 061); the square of 258 061 is sometimes called "raising 258 061 to the power 2", or "258 061 squared".

The square of 258 061 is 66 595 479 721 because 258 061 × 258 061 = 258 0612 = 66 595 479 721.

As a consequence, 258 061 is the square root of 66 595 479 721.
